The SQE Format: A Brief Overview

The SQE consists of two stages – SQE1 and SQE2. SQE1 focuses on testing your functioning legal knowledge, while SQE2 assesses your practical legal skills. The format of the SQE differs from the previous system, placing greater emphasis on application and critical thinking.

In SQE1, multiple-choice questions (MCQs) form the basis of assessment. These MCQs are designed to test your legal knowledge across a range of subjects, requiring you to identify the correct answer from a given set of options. To excel in SQE1, you must not only have a solid understanding of the law but also develop effective strategies for tackling MCQs.

SQE2, on the other hand, involves practical tasks and focuses on skills such as client interviewing, advocacy, legal drafting, and case analysis. While the previous system required trainees to complete a two-year period of recognized training, SQE2 allows candidates to gain practical experience either through qualifying work experience (QWE) or work-based simulations.

2. Develop Critical Thinking and Analytical Skills

Unlike the previous system, which primarily focused on memorization and recall, the SQE requires candidates to think critically and analyze complex legal problems. To excel in the SQE, you must develop strong critical thinking and analytical skills.

Engaging in legal case analysis exercises and participating in problem-solving workshops can help sharpen your analytical abilities. Additionally, seeking feedback from experienced legal professionals can provide invaluable insights into the practical application of legal principles.
